The European Commission has released the evaluation report of the European Year for Active Ageing and Solidarity between Generations 2012 (EY2012), which reviews the implementation, results and overall achievements of the Year, building on the conclusions of an external evaluation.

Among the many initiatives developed, the report mentions the brochure “How to promote active ageing in Europe”, published by AGE Platform Europe with the support of the Committee of the Regions, and the work of the EY2012 Stakeholder Coalition which we led.

The document further calls for the momentum built up during the Year to be maintained, through the different tools developed on that occasion such as the guiding principles on active ageing, the Active Ageing Index and the Covenant on Demographic Change, which we have been advocating for together with the EY2012 Coalition. This Covenant aims at providing a framework allowing local and regional policy makers to commit to taking new measures in response to ageing and is now being pursued in the context of the European Innovation Partnership on Active and Healthy Ageing (EIP on AHA) and its action group on ‘Innovation for age-friendly, buildings cities and environments’, we are part of.
